		<description>&quot;It&#039;s important to take studies like this into account when assessing risks and benefits, particularly in cases where patients might not be experiencing much benefit from antidepressants,&quot; said Shah. He stressed, however, the observational nature of the analysis, noting that these results do not imply causality. He added that antidepressants provide symptom relief of depression and that depression itself is a risk factor for heart disease.</description>
